Oilfield surfactants are chemical compounds used in the oil and gas industry to enhance the extraction, production, and transportation of hydrocarbons. These surfactants reduce surface tension between fluids, improve the flow of oil, water, and gas, and facilitate the removal of impurities. They are commonly used in activities such as drilling, fracturing, and enhanced oil recovery (EOR). By optimizing fluid behavior, oilfield surfactants improve efficiency, reduce costs, and minimize environmental impact during oil and gas operations.

The cationic surfactants segment is expected to be the largest market share during the forecast period
The cationic surfactants segment is expected to account for the largest market share during the forecast period. These surfactants, which possess a positive charge, are used for emulsifying, wetting, and dispersing agents in oil and water mixtures. They help improve oil recovery by reducing interfacial tension and enhancing the mobility of trapped oil. Their antimicrobial properties also make them useful in controlling bacterial growth in reservoirs and pipelines, thereby improving operational efficiency in oilfield activities.
The drilling fluids segment is expected to have the highest CAGR during the forecast period
Over the forecast period, the drilling fluids segment is predicted to witness the highest growth rate. Surfactants in drilling fluids enhance their performance by improving dispersion, emulsification, and wetting properties. These surfactants help reduce friction, prevent clogging, and minimize fluid loss. Additionally, they optimize the fluid's ability to suspend and carry away rock cuttings. The growing demand for efficient and sustainable drilling technologies drives the need for advanced surfactants in drilling fluids.
